poppy183 Posted February 27, 2005 Share Posted February 27, 2005 QUOTE FROM JOEY.. Eddie- you bring up a good point, despite being wrong- it's Green Apple AA in that tag. So chill on your fancy comments. This is a typical problem that modern writers seem to have- kids go and buy paint from Blowes or Home Despot and think that's all there is. Or worse, they mailorder it all and their shit just looks canned. One of the major points that a of writers today are missing is that you need to be out there looking for paint. I don't mean collector shit necessarily, but shit to use. Bargain stores, hardware closeout, etc. The art of being able to use ANYTHING at all and making it work is key. I know for a fact that Glue's shit is almost entirely US paint, with a little bit of Euro shit and mixed colors. But the reason that ppl will look at his shit and think that is because this guy KNOWS his colors, tries all kinds of weird ass paint, and make shit work while pulling off some schemes that many ppl never thought of. Anyone who's tried some weird ass 99 cent shit and came off with it knows what I mean. This cat comes off as fresh as hell partially because he does the work and takes the chances with color and paint that many heads do not. ...DAMN SKIPPY. GLUE IS MAD PHAT. imported_joewelcome Posted February 28, 2005 Share Posted February 28, 2005 johnny.. i appreciate the comment (btw, the term is "intents and purposes" but intensive purposes is an interesting twist)... i'm not a freight nerd, but i am a paint nerd and i made the comment that poppy quoted. with silvers, sure, it sometimes doesn't matter what the hell you used- but the person using it sure knows what kind of quality the paint is. my intention with that comment was to point out how lame i think it is to mailorder paint or to only buy paint at a home depot or whatever. people come over and see paint that's NEW that they never saw before. to me, part of this game is knowing a LOT about paint, trying different shit, seeking all kinds of new color schemes and just being aware. i know lots of older heads, most of whom don't collect paint at all, but they all KNEW their paint very well. i've seen old subway painters turn into little kids when they see a catalog of the old krylon colors they used to use- that's the passion that i think is missing. the love for the medium is only part of it, but i believe it's a very big part. anyways...i'm gonna flap my jaw as usual.
